// Hey, welcome aboard. This constant sets the discount ceiling for the
// FareSplit ticket-pricing experiment on the Northgate venue cohort.
// Yes, 18 percent looks arbitrary — finance at Brindlehall signed off
// on exactly that number, so don't round it. If you tweak the variant
// weights, keep control at 50 percent or the stats team will come for
// you. Any experiment dashboard query should reference the trace token
// appended just below this block.

build token for yahig-kaguf: htk3_c19

## Tuning

The receipt mailer (Almsgate) batches donation receipts and sends through the Thornquay relay. On-call: if the queue backs up, resist the urge to crank batch size — the relay rate-limits per connection, and bigger batches just mean bigger retries. Scale worker count first, then shorten the flush interval. Dedupe window must stay longer than the retry horizon or donors get duplicate receipts, which generates tickets. All knobs live in one place and are read at worker start. Current production values follow.

tuning table, kajop-yafof:
QUOTAS = {
    "wenath": 10,
    "ulaael": 5,
}

Subject: Q2 Budget Request — Orbyn Platform

Team,

Requesting approval for an additional 180k toward Orbyn's capacity upgrade. Current infrastructure hits limits by May. Breakdown attached: hardware 60%, contractor hours 30%, contingency 10%. Deferral risks missed commitments to two anchor clients. Need sign-off by Friday. Questions to me directly. The confidential note below explains the strategic context driving this request.

board note of yageg-yadug: The northern region missed its Framir quota by 13.1 percent last quarter. Lamathek Freight plans to raise the Quenael list price by 30.2 percent in March. The pricing group signed off on a budget of $133.5 million for Project Novok. The renewal with Gilethek Foods closes at $60.0 million a year, 2.7 percent above the last contract.

## v4.2.0 — Setting renamed

The `MIGRATE_MODE` setting in Quillbase is now `SCHEMA_ROLLOUT_MODE`. Online schema migrations still run with zero downtime; only the name changed. Support should update any saved configs customers share. When editing a customer's env file, keep the rollout mode line, and add the migration signing secret directly beneath it.

env line for fajep-bagaf: ARCHIVE_KEY3=635